Just one week left until the first night of the Democratic National Convention in Chicago, United States

US President Joe Biden, who was previously scheduled to close the event, will be the keynote speaker next Monday (19), before the convention focuses on Vice President Kamala Harris for the rest of the week, according to a source familiar with the planning.

The White House said on Monday (12) that Biden will take advantage of next week to focus on the issues he “cares about” and talk about party unity.

Biden is expected to give a prime-time speech during the opening night of the convention in Chicago, according to three sources familiar with the planning, with the schedule focusing on Biden’s legacy and achievements.

After that, Biden will, literally and figuratively, pass the baton to his current running mate.

There is a reason for such decisions. At the August 2000 convention, the president at the time, Bill Clinton, delivered the opening night address.

After a camera crew recorded Clinton’s dramatic three-minute entrance into the arena, he was greeted with thunderous applause.

Who else will speak at the event

The event lineup is seen as a “who’s who” of the Democratic Party, highlighting elected officials considered rising stars, business and labor leaders, and high-profile celebrity support, many of whom have reached out to the party since Kamala became the Democratic presidential candidate.

Clinton and former President Barack Obama are expected to deliver remarks on Tuesday, according to people familiar with the planning, although timelines are still in flux.

The possibility of speeches by Michelle Obama and former Secretary of State Hillary Clinton is also under discussion.

The First Second Gentleman, Doug Emhoff, will also have a prominent place, delivering a speech of his own.
